Walter J. Boyne was a distinguished author and aviation expert who penned 76 books, including a notable series and several standalone novels. His works primarily focus on aviation history, blending factual precision with engaging narrative. Active from 1980 until 2009, Boyne is particularly renowned for his contributions to the literature surrounding air and space exploration.
